In many situations, such as a home invasion, deadly force can be a reasonable amount of force, because the situation happens very quickly and there are many unknowns. Washington is a stand your ground state (source), in which there is no duty to retreat in the face of what would be perceived by an ordinary person to be a threat to themselves or others by another person that is likely to cause serious injury or death.
